The annual salary statistics of meter readers, utilities in Charlotte-Gastonia-Rock Hill, South Carolina is shown in Table 1. The wage statistics of meter readers, utilities in Charlotte-Gastonia-Rock Hill is based on the national compensation survey conducted by the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ics in 2022 and published in April 2023 [1].
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
---|---|
10th Percentile Wage | $26,400 |
25th Percentile Wage | $30,670 |
50th Percentile Wage | $39,380 |
75th Percentile Wage | $57,380 |
90th Percentile Wage | $67,400 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salary for meter readers, utilities in Charlotte-Gastonia-Rock Hill, South Carolina in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) is $67,400. The median (50th percentile) annual salary is $39,380.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ent earners is $26,400.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of meter readers, utilities from 2012 to 2022.
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 10-Year Growth |
---|---|---|---|
2022 | $39,380 | -20.31% | 27.20% |
2021 | $47,380 | 16.31% | - |
2020 | $39,650 | -0.98% | - |
2019 | $40,040 | -11.66% | - |
2018 | $44,710 | 27.26% | - |
2017 | $32,520 | 10.98% | - |
2016 | $28,950 | 6.63% | - |
2015 | $27,030 | -13.39% | - |
2014 | $30,650 | 6.49% | - |
2013 | $28,660 | -0.03% | - |
2012 | $28,670 | - | - |
